ATC adjourns Barrister Fahad murder case hearing.

ISLAMABAD -- An Anti-Terrorism Court (ATC) here on Wednesday adjourned the hearing of a case pertaining to the murder of Barrister Fahad Malik due to strike of the lawyers.

The ATC-I judge Raja Jawad Abbas Hassan resumed the hearing whereas the prosecution pointed out that lawyers were not appearing before the courts due to strike and urged for adjournment.

The ATC judge accepted the request and adjourned the hearing.
